The Chattanooga Mocs host the Furman Paladins Saturday at Finley Stadium. The matchup is the last home game of the regular season for the Mocs and a special tribute. It's our Salute to Heroes contest with a free GA ticket for all active and veteran military as well as first responders in the area.
Â
Kickoff is at Noon due to the Southern Conference television package. It broadcasts on ESPN+ and the Nexstar stations around the league as well as locally over the airwaves on the Mocs Sports Network (WFLI 96.1 FM, 100.3 FM & 1070 AM) and online via GoMocs.com and the Varsity Network app.

About the Mocs
- True freshman DB KJ Sejour has 10 passes defensed on the year with an interception and nine pass breakups. He leads the SoCon and is top 20 nationally.
- Sophomore WR Josh Williams had a game-high five catches on Saturday. All five went for first downs with two converting third downs and a third moving the sticks on fourth down.
- Speaking of fourth down conversions, the Mocs have converted 70.6 percent of their efforts leading the SoCon and is top 10 in the nation.
- QB Camden Orth has eight TD passes in the last three games to six different receivers: Jamarii Robinson (3), Markell Quick (1), Josh Williams (1), AJ Little (1), John McIntyre (1) & Nate Eberly-Rodriguez (1).
- RBs Ryan Ingram (2,440 yds/25 TDs) & Justus Durant (2,254 yds/21 TD) combine for 4,694 career rushing yards & 46 TDs.
- Starting LBs Rutledge (75) and Amanuel Dickson (60) are currently 1-3 atop the tackle chart. Dickson leads the team in TFL (5.5).

About the Paladins
- Series began on Oct. 6, 1928 in Greenville, the first of five straight Chattanooga wins.
- 5-2 vs Furman prior to joining the SoCon, 17-31 since (1978).
- More wins in Greenville (13-14) than Chattanooga (9-19).
- Furman leads the league and is top 10 nationally in Red Zone Defense (71.9%).
- The Paladins are sixth in the country in defensive TDs (3).
- DE Joshua Stoneking is the national leader in tackles for loss (2.11) and 2nd in sacks (1.39).
- QB Trey Hedden is top 10 nationally in completions per game (4th, 23.7) and pass yards (8th-2,217).
